Join us for our next Emergency Management Exercise as we prepare the Broad Brook Community Center, our primary emergency shelter, for potential activation.
Working alongside staff from the American Red Cross, volunteers will practice setting up shelter equipment, organizing supplies, reviewing shelter operations, and completing intake procedures. The Red Cross shelter trailer will be on site, providing an opportunity to unload equipment and determine the most effective layout for shelter operations.
The exercise will also include a review of the Battery Energy Systems used to support shelter operations.
All Emergency Management volunteers, including Hub Managers, are encouraged to participate. This hands-on training is an excellent opportunity to build familiarity with shelter procedures and strengthen our community's emergency preparedness.
Additional Red Cross training resources, including shelter operations websites and instructional videos, will be shared with participants in the coming weeks.
